Properties for sale in Southsea - Hampshire
Below you see commercial properties and and properties for sale in Southsea - Hampshire. Click on the commercial properties or property in Southsea - Hampshire, that you want more information about. Find commercial property for sale or property for sale in Southsea - Hampshire below. Enjoy.